WebLife skills are sometimes referred to as independent living skills or daily living skills. Basic life skills include self-care activities, cooking, money management, shopping, room organization and transportation. Common symptoms of ASD in adults can include: having difficulty understanding what others may be thinking or feeling. feeling very anxious about social situations. having difficulty making friends. preferring to be on your own. having difficulty expressing or saying how you are feeling.

WebJan 20, 2024 · The term “spectrum” refers to the wide range of symptoms, skills, and levels of ability in functioning that can occur in people with ASD. ASD affects every person differently; some may have only a few symptoms and signs while others have many.
